Foreword
GB/T 37003 "Document Management Document Format for Document Management" is divided into the following sections.
--- Part 1. Use of PDF1.6 (PDF/E-1);
--- Part 2. Support for long-term preservation (PDF/E-2) in ISO 32000-2.
This part is the first part of GB/T 37003.
This part is drafted in accordance with the rules given in GB/T 1.1-2009.
This section uses the translation method equivalent to ISO 24517-1.2008 "Documentation Management Document Format PDF Part 1
Points. Use of PDF1.6 (PDF/E-1).
Please note that some of the contents of this document may involve patents. The issuing organization of this document is not responsible for identifying these patents.
This part is proposed and managed by the National Document Imaging Technology Standardization Technical Committee (SAC/TC86).
This section drafted by. National Archives Institute of Archives Science and Technology.
The main drafters of this section. Nie Manying, Wei Wei, Zhou Zhong.
Introduction
GB/T 37003 defines a file format for various groups using engineering documents for PDF-based engineering documents.
Exchange. The standard consists of several parts, and the subsequent parts will cover future workflow and data requirements. Whether in the company
Or extended to partner companies, suppliers, customers, government organizations and citizens, the adoption of GB/T 37003 can enhance the internal workings of engineering workflow
File exchange, collaboration and print accuracy improve engineering workflow efficiency and integrate different complex documents to increase productivity and productivity
The ability of the market to deliver better products faster. The standard defines the requirements, recommendations, restrictions in creating, viewing, marking, printing, and transferring engineering documents.
And forbidden PDF features, taking into account the different needs of interactive and non-interactive readers.
GB/T 37003 proposes the correct way to display and print engineering documents using PDF. Also defined in compliance with standards
A framework for describing the logical structure and other semantic information of a project document.
GB/T 37003 is intended to provide a format for the development of various applications, such as reading, rendering, writing, printing and verifying documents.
No products that meet the PDF specifications. Different products will integrate various functions to prepare, interpret and process compliance objects. Adobe
Systems has published the PDF specification. Due to its inclusive and feature-rich features, the format requires additional use.
Restrictions to make it suitable for engineering workflow documentation.
PDF/E enables engineering professionals to reliably create, exchange, and review engineering documents, including large format documents. PDF/E let the organization
Work more efficiently when creating or exchanging engineering documents.

1 Scope
This part of GB/T 37003 specifies the use of Portable Document Format (PDF) version 1.6 in the generation of engineering documents.
This section does not define the following aspects.
---Electronic publishing method;
--- A method of converting paper or electronic documents into PDF/E format;
--- Specific technical design, user interface or software implementation;
--- required computer hardware and/or operating system;
--- PDF/E file or reader consistency check method.
